GitHub 上的前端学习资料汇总

引言

在当今互联网时代,_前端开发_已成为技术领域中最受欢迎的职业之一。对于初学者和有经验的开发者来说,_GitHub_是一个极其宝贵的学习资源。本文将深入探讨如何在GitHub上寻找和利用前端学习资料,以提升你的开发技能。

GitHub 及其重要性

GitHub 是一个基于 Git 的版本控制平台,允许开发者在全球范围内共享代码和项目。它不仅仅是代码托管的平台,还是一个学习和交流的社区。通过在GitHub上参与开源项目,开发者可以接触到实际的编程环境,并与其他开发者进行互动。

GitHub 上的前端学习资料分类

1. 开源项目推荐

许多开发者在GitHub上分享他们的项目,以下是一些值得关注的前端开源项目:

  • React:一个用于构建用户界面的 JavaScript 库。它的文档和社区资源丰富,适合初学者学习。
  • Vue.js:一个渐进式 JavaScript 框架,专注于构建用户界面。
  • Angular:一个平台,提供构建复杂前端应用的解决方案。

2. 学习资源

在GitHub上,你还可以找到大量的学习资源,包括但不限于:

  • 教程仓库:许多开发者创建了专门的教程仓库,涵盖了各种前端技术,如 HTML、CSS、JavaScript 等。
  • 在线课程:一些项目提供完整的课程,可以帮助你系统地学习前端开发。
  • 文档:几乎所有的开源项目都有详细的文档,学习者可以从中获得必要的信息。

3. 参与社区

参与GitHub的社区也是一个重要的学习途径:

  • Issue 讨论:通过参与项目的Issue讨论,了解开发者如何解决问题。
  • Pull Request:尝试提交代码更改,并通过Pull Request的方式与其他开发者交流。

如何高效利用 GitHub 学习前端

1. 设置GitHub账号

  • 首先,你需要一个GitHub账号。注册过程简单,填写个人信息后即可开始使用。
  • 完善个人资料,添加一个合适的头像和简短的自我介绍,这将帮助你在社区中建立联系。

2. 搜索前端相关的项目

  • 利用GitHub的搜索功能,输入关键词如“前端”,“React”,“Vue”等,查找相关项目。
  • 可以通过Star数量来评估项目的受欢迎程度,选择Star较多的项目进行学习。

3. 阅读和学习代码

  • 选择一个感兴趣的项目,仔细阅读其代码,理解实现的逻辑。
  • 尝试运行项目,自己动手实践,便于更好地消化学习内容。

4. 持续跟进最新动态

  • 关注相关项目的更新,及时获取新的知识和技术。
  • 参与讨论,向其他开发者请教,增强自己的学习效果。

常见问题解答

Q1: 如何找到适合我的前端学习资料?

  • 选择学习资源时,考虑自己的基础和学习目标。如果是初学者,可以从基础的 HTML、CSS、JavaScript 开始;如果是有经验的开发者,可以尝试更高阶的框架如 React 或 Vue。
  • 利用 GitHub 的标签功能,查找与你学习目标相关的项目和教程。

Q2: 在 GitHub 上学习前端开发是否有效?

  • 是的,GitHub 是一个极好的学习平台。你可以通过阅读真实的项目代码,了解实际的开发过程,并获得来自其他开发者的反馈。
  • 通过参与开源项目,你可以提升实际开发技能,获得宝贵的项目经验。

Q3: 如何在 GitHub 上创建自己的前端项目?

  • 注册 GitHub 账号,并使用 Git 进行本地代码管理。
  • 在 GitHub 上创建新的仓库,然后将本地项目推送到云端。
  • 通过 README 文件记录项目描述和使用说明,帮助其他开发者理解你的项目。

结论

总的来说,GitHub 是学习前端开发的一个宝贵资源。通过参与开源项目、查阅学习资料和积极与社区互动,你可以大幅提升自己的技能。在这个技术不断演变的时代,保持学习的态度 将是你成功的关键。

正文完